White House urges Congress to act on preventing teacher layoffs

Aug. 20, 2012
Administration report says 300,000 education jobs have been lost

News release: A report released by the Obama administration says that the loss of teaching and other education jobs is forcing communities into difficult choices that are harming education. The report shows that more than 300,000 education jobs have been lost since the end of the recession. As a result, the national student-teacher ratio increased by 4.6 percent from 2008 to 2010, rolling back all the gains made since 2000.
